Numaligarh Refinery to invest Rs 8,955 crore in new projects

Numaligarh Refinery Ltd (NRL), a subsidiary of Bharat Petroleum Corporation Ltd (BPCL) is planning expansion of its refining capacity from 3.0 million metric tonnes per annum (MMTPA) to 8-9 MMTPA, together with the option of sourcing and transporting the additional crude oil through a pipeline.
The NRL is also exploring possibilities for diversification into sectors with 'promising potential' such as power generation, pipelines, exploration and production.
An amount of Rs 8,955 crore has been earmarked for the proposed projects under 12th Five Year Plan
